The benefits of endovascular revascularization using the contact aspiration technique vs the stent retriever technique in patients with acute ischemic stroke remain uncertain because of lack of ...evidence from randomized trials.
To compare efficacy and adverse events using the contact aspiration technique vs the standard stent retriever technique as a first-line endovascular treatment for successful revascularization among patients with acute ischemic stroke and large vessel occlusion.
The Contact Aspiration vs Stent Retriever for Successful Revascularization (ASTER) study was a randomized, open-label, blinded end-point clinical trial conducted in 8 comprehensive stroke centers in France (October 2015-October 2016). Patients who presented with acute ischemic stroke and a large vessel occlusion in the anterior circulation within 6 hours of symptom onset were included.
Patients were randomly assigned to first-line contact aspiration (n = 192) or first-line stent retriever (n = 189) immediately prior to mechanical thrombectomy.
The primary outcome was the proportion of patients with successful revascularization defined as a modified Thrombolysis in Cerebral Infarction score of 2b or 3 at the end of all endovascular procedures. Secondary outcomes included degree of disability assessed by overall distribution of the modified Rankin Scale (mRS) score at 90 days, change in National Institutes of Health Stroke Scale (NIHSS) score at 24 hours, all-cause mortality at 90 days, and procedure-related serious adverse events.
Among 381 patients randomized (mean age, 69.9 years; 174 women 45.7%), 363 (95.3%) completed the trial. Median time from symptom onset to arterial puncture was 227 minutes (interquartile range, 180-280 minutes). For the primary outcome, the proportion of patients with successful revascularization was 85.4% (n = 164) in the contact aspiration group vs 83.1% (n = 157) in the stent retriever group (odds ratio, 1.20 95% CI, 0.68-2.10; P = .53; difference, 2.4% 95% CI, -5.4% to 9.7%). For the clinical efficacy outcomes (change in NIHSS score at 24 hours, mRS score at 90 days) and adverse events, there were no significant differences between groups.
Among patients with ischemic stroke in the anterior circulation undergoing thrombectomy, first-line thrombectomy with contact aspiration compared with stent retriever did not result in an increased successful revascularization rate at the end of the procedure.
clinicaltrials.gov Identifier: NCT02523261.
Middle cerebral artery M2-segment occlusions represent an important subgroup of patients with acute stroke with large-vessel occlusion. The safety of mechanical thrombectomy, especially contact ...aspiration (CA), in such distal intracranial occlusions is still under debate. We compared reperfusion, adverse events, neurological recovery, and functional outcome of patients with isolated M2 occlusions according to the first-line strategy mechanical thrombectomy devices (CA versus stent retriever SR).
This is a post hoc analysis of the ASTER trial (Contact Aspiration Versus Stent Retriever for Successful Revascularization). The primary outcome was successful reperfusion at the end of all endovascular procedures, defined as modified Thrombolysis in Cerebral Infarction (mTICI) scores 2b/3. Secondary outcomes were mTICI 2c/3 and mTICI 3, 90-day functional outcome, assessed with the modified Rankin Scale score. Safety outcomes included 90-day mortality and any symptomatic intracerebral hemorrhage.
Seventy-nine patients were included: 48 were allocated to the CA group and 31 to the SR group. There were no significant differences between CA and SR groups in reperfusion after all endovascular procedures regarding mTICI 2b/3 (89.6% versus 83.9%;
=0.36), mTICI 2c/3 (54.2% versus 54.8%;
=0.90), and mTICI 3 (35.4% versus 41.9%;
=0.36) rates. There were no significant differences between CA and SR groups in 90-day modified Rankin Scale ≤2 rate (54.4% versus 50.0%;
=0.84), 24-hour change in National Institutes of Health Stroke Scale (mean difference, -3.9; 95% confidence interval, -7.9 to 0.01), and Alberta Stroke Program Early Computed Tomography score (mean difference, 0.9; 95% confidence interval, -0.1 to 2.0) scores. Safety parameters were well balanced between the 2 groups except for a higher 90-day mortality rate in the CA group (19.6% versus 3.3%;
=0.078).
First-line mechanical thrombectomy with CA compared with SR did not result in an increased successful revascularization rate in patients with acute stroke with isolated M2 occlusion.
The relationship between stroke topography (ie, the regions damaged by the infarct) and functional outcome can aid clinicians in their decision-making at the acute and later stages. However, the side ...(left or right) of the stroke may also influence the identification of clinically relevant regions. We sought to determine which brain regions are associated with good functional outcome at 3 months in patients with left-sided and right-sided stroke treated by endovascular treatment using the diffusion-weighted imaging-Alberta Stroke Program Early CT Score (DWI-ASPECTS).
Patients with ischaemic stroke (n = 405) were included from the ASTER trial and Pitié-Salpêtrière registry. Blinded readers rated ASPECTS on day 1 DWI. Stepwise logistic regression analyses were performed to identify the regions related to 3-month outcome in left (n = 190) and right (n = 215) sided strokes with the modified Rankin scale (0-2) as a binary independent variable and with the 10 regions-of-interest of the DWI-ASPECTS as independent variables.
Median National Institute of Health Stroke Scale (NIHSS) at baseline was 17 (IQR: 12-20), median age was 70 years (IQR: 58-80) and median day-one NIHSS 9 (IQR: 4-18). Not all brain regions have the same weight in predicting good outcome at 3 months; moreover, these regions depend on the affected hemisphere. In left-sided strokes, the multivariate analysis revealed that preservation of the caudate nucleus, the internal capsule and the cortical M5 region were independent predictors of good outcome. In right-sided strokes, the cortical M3 and M6 regions were found to be clinically relevant.
Cortical non-motors areas related to outcome differed between left-sided and right-sided strokes. This difference might reflect the specialisation of the dominant and non-dominant hemispheres for language and attention, respectively. These results may influence decision-making at the acute and later stages.

The clot burden score (CBS) at admission reliably evaluates the thrombus burden in acute ischemic stroke patients with anterior circulation large vessel occlusion. Mechanical thrombectomy has been ...diversified, especially with contact aspiration technique, and its efficiency with respect to the thrombus burden is not known. We compared reperfusion, adverse events, neurological recovery, and 90-day functional outcome of stent retriever use versus contact aspiration according to the admission CBS.
This is a post hoc analysis of the ASTER (Contact Aspiration Versus Stent Retriever for Successful Revascularization) randomized trial. The primary outcome was successful reperfusion after all procedures, defined as modified Thrombolysis in Cerebral Infarction scores 2b/3. Secondary outcomes were 90-day functional outcome, assessed with the modified Rankin Scale. Safety outcomes included 90-day mortality and any intracerebral hemorrhage.
A total of 231 randomized patients were included in this study: 114 patients had a CBS of 0 to 6 and 117 a CBS ≥7 at admission. Successful reperfusion at procedure end was achieved more frequently in patients with CBS ≥7 (88.9%) than patients with a CBS 0 to 6 (81.6%; fully adjusted risk ratio, 1.09; 95% confidence interval, 1.01-1.28). Favorable outcome (modified Rankin Scale score, 0-2) at 90 days was achieved in significantly more patients with CBS ≥7 (61.9%) than in patients with CBS 0 to 6 (41.8%; fully adjusted risk ratio, 1.19; 95% confidence interval, 1.02-1.40). No outcome differences of first-line mechanical thrombectomy strategy (aspiration versus stent) on any angiographic or clinical outcomes were observed between the 2 groups. We also found no evidence of interaction between first-line mechanical thrombectomy strategy and CBS groups regarding safety.
First-line mechanical thrombectomy with contact aspiration compared with stent retriever did not result in an increased successful reperfusion rate in acute ischemic stroke patients with large vessel occlusion of the anterior circulation according to the admission CBS. The latter, however, seems to be a reliable prognostic indicator of angiographic and clinical outcome.
Elevated blood pressure (BP) is common among patients presenting with acute ischemic stroke due to large vessel occlusions. The literature is inconsistent regarding the association between admission ...BP and outcome of mechanical thrombectomy (MT). Moreover, it is unclear whether the first line thrombectomy strategy (stent retriever SR versus contact aspiration CA) modifies the relationship between BP and outcome.
This is a post hoc analysis of the ASTER (Contact Aspiration Versus Stent Retriever for Successful Revascularization) randomized trial. BP was measured prior to randomization in all included patients. Co-primary outcomes included 90-day functional independence (modified Rankin Scale mRS 0-2) and successful revascularization (modified Treatment in Cerebral Ischemia mTICI 2b-3). Secondary outcomes included symptomatic intracerebral hemorrhage (sICH) and parenchymal hemorrhage (PH) within 24 hours.
A total of 381 patients were included in the present study. Mean (SD) systolic BP (SBP) and diastolic BP (DBP) were 148 (26) mm Hg and 81 (16) mm Hg, respectively. There was no association between SBP or DBP and successful revascularization or 90-day functional independence. Similarly, there was no association between admission SBP or DBP with sICH or PH. Subgroup analysis based on the first-line thrombectomy strategy revealed similar results with no heterogeneity across groups.
Admission BP was not associated with functional, angiographic or safety outcomes. Results were similar in both CA and CA groups.
In recent years, the production of 3D geospatial data using formats such as IFC, CityGML and GeoJSON, has increased. Visualizing this data on the web requires solving a variety of problems, such as ...the massive amount of 3D objects to be visualized at the same time and the creation of geometry suitable for a 3D viewer. Cesium and OGC introduced the 3D Tiles format in 2015 to solve these issues. They have created a specific format optimized for streaming and rendering 3D geospatial content, based on the glTF format developed by Khronos. The recency of the 3D Tiles format implies the need to experiment around this format and to test its interoperability with other geospatial and urban data formats. There is also the will to innovate on the organization of 3D objects in order to offer a better control on the visualization. Therefore, there is a need for an open source tool capable of converting 3D geospatial data into 3D Tiles to visualize them on the web, but also to test and develop new methods of spatial clustering and creating Levels of Detail (LoD) of urban objects. We propose Py3DTilers in this paper, an open source tool to convert and manipulate 3D Tiles from the most common 3D geospatial data models: CityGML, IFC, OBJ, and GeoJSON. With this tool, we ensure that the generated 3D Tiles respect the specification described by the OGC, in order to be used in various viewers. We provide a generic solution for spatially organizing objects and for creating LoDs, while allowing the community to customize these methods to go further in finding efficient solutions for visualizing geospatial objects on the web.
